Review

Grace Home was a place of remarkable tenderness and careful attention during a very personal journey. The family describes their loved one's time there as more than just care - it felt intimate, attentive, and deeply respectful. The home itself is painted with warmth: immaculate and light-filled, with an atmosphere that feels relaxed yet profoundly personal. The caregivers, led by Lalise, provided care that touched every day with gentleness and consistency. The meals stood out as fresh and healthy, and Lalise, who loves to cook, reportedly goes all out during holidays, adding a sense of celebration and normalcy even in difficult times. It is clear that this was more than a facility; it was a place where the daily routines could be carried out with dignity and care.

A central thread throughout these experiences is Lalise's proactive communication. The family notes that Lalise was consistently attentive to health matters, taking the initiative to contact the doctors when needed and ensuring that the medical team remained informed. This combination of hands-on caregiving and collaborative communication helped create a steady sense of stability for their loved one, especially as health needs evolved. The care they describe was not passive or conventional; it was personalized, responsive, and attuned to the individual's changing conditions, which made a meaningful difference for the entire family.

The family also emphasizes the emotional and relational dimension of Grace Home's care. They describe the intimate care received in the last year as a gift - a precious, almost unimaginable kindness that offered peace and reassurance at the end of life. There is a sense of gratitude for the way the staff managed daily life with sensitivity, preserving dignity while ensuring comfort. That intimate level of support had a lasting and meaningful impact on the sisters and their mother, enriching their experience during a challenging time and leaving them with cherished memories of how she was treated.

  • Board and Care Home Board and Care HomeBoard and care homes provide a smaller, more intimate setting for seniors who require assistance with daily tasks but do not need the level of care offered by a nursing home. They offer personalized care, meals, and social activities in a homelike environment, ensuring that seniors receive individualized attention and support in their golden years.
  • Respite Care Respite CareRespite care provides temporary relief for caregivers, allowing them to recharge and attend to their own needs. It also gives seniors the opportunity to socialize, receive professional care, and experience a change of scenery, promoting overall well-being and reducing feelings of isolation.
